Python培训
400-996-5531
今日的练习比较简单,但不能掉以轻心,我们要打好Python基础,做到循序渐进。
1 print "Hello World!" 2 print "Hello Again" 3 print "I like typing this." 4 print "This is fun." 5 print 'Yay! Printing.' 6 print "I'd much rather you 'not'." 7 print 'I "said" do not touch this.'
将上面行号后的内容写到一个文件中,将其命名为 ex1.py。注意这个命名方式,Python 文件要以 .py 结尾。
然后你需要在命令行终端通过输入以下内容来运行这段代码:
你将看到以下结果:
$ python ex1.py Hello World! Hello Again I like typing this. This is fun. Yay! Printing. I'd much rather you 'not'. I "said" do not touch this. $
你也许会看到 $ 前面会显示你所在的目录的名字,这不是问题,但如果你的输出不一样的话,你需要找出为什么会不一样,然后把你的程序改对。
如果你看到类似如下的错误信息:
$ python ex/ex1.py File "ex/ex1.py", line 3 print "I like typing this. SyntaxError: EOL while scanning string literal
这些内容你应该学会看懂的,这是很重要的一点,因为你以后还会犯类似的错误。每个新手几乎都犯这样的错误。让我们一行一行来看。
1. 首先我们在命令行终端输入命令来运行 ex1.py 脚本。
2. Python 告诉我们 ex1.py 文件的第 3 行有一个错误。
3. 然后这一行的内容被打印了出来。
4. 然后 Python 打印出一个 # (井号,caret) 符号,用来指示出错的位置。注意到少了一个 " (双引号, double-quote) 符号了吗?
5. 最后,它打印出了一个“语法错误 (SyntaxError)”告诉你究竟是什么样的错误。
通常这些错误信息都非常难懂,最简单的办法就是搜索引擎寻找答案,因为你不是犯这样错误的第一人,也将不会是最后一人,而且你也许能找到如何解决这个问题。再像跟着Python习题库练习一样,一步一步就可以轻松解决了。
免责声明:内容和图片源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。
填写下面表单即可预约申请免费试听! 怕学不会?助教全程陪读,随时解惑!担心就业?一地学习,可全国推荐就业!
Copyright © 京ICP备08000853号-56 京公网安备 11010802029508号 达内时代科技集团有限公司 版权所有
Tedu.cn All Rights Reserved